azure sentinel terraform


To import into Azure Sentintel, go to Azure Sentinel -> Select Workspace -> Workbooks -> Add Workbooks -> Edit. ago. Microsoft is radically simplifying cloud dev and ops in first-of-its-kind Azure Preview portal at portal.azure.com Search: Terraform Azure. What is Azure SentinelMicrosoft Azure Sentinel is a scalable, cloud-native, security information event management (SIEM) and security orchestration automated response (SOAR) solution. The key will appear as the field name in alerts and the value is the event parameter you wish to surface in the alerts. In this episode of the Azure Government video series, Steve Michelotti, Principal Program Manager talks with Kevin Mack, Cloud Solution Architect, supporting State and Local Government at Microsoft, about Terraform on Azure Government.Kevin begins by describing what Terraform is, as well as explaining advantages of using Terraform over Azure Resource You can see the list of subscriptions you have access to by running az account list To work with Terraform (TF), it is best-practice to store the Terraform state not on you workstation as other team members also need the state-information to be able to work on the same environment Share Terraform best practices and custom modules with the community Without any further discussion, lets jump into these In this hangout, we focus on using Microsoft Azure There are three ways of authenticating the Terraform provider to Azure: Azure CLI; Managed System Identity (MSI) Service Principals Concluding Thoughts Build Infrastructure on Azure with Terraform: An Example Build Terraform Cloud - VCS-Driven Workflow. Terraform Azure Kubernetes Module. details are setup during this phase. Terraform DNS Zone Module. 56. What is Azure Sentinel Alert Rule Scheduled? az account list. Search: Terraform Azure. The most common, useful commands are shown first, followed by less common or more advanced commands. com), used to obtain the Cloud Environment when using a Custom Azure HANDS-ON LAB: Deploying Infrastructure with Terraform in Azure Set up Azure storage to store Terraform state Octopus Deploy can help you perform repeatable and controlled deployments of your applications into Azure You can read more information on Terraform on The Terraform template-based configuration file syntax enables you to configure Azure resources in a repeatable and predictable manner. Output for terraform-destroy. Take a look at the snippet below. Cost estimation. Attributes Reference. To install the Sentinel CLI, find the appropriate package for your system and download it. az account list. 1 Automate infrastructure management. Terraform's template-based configuration files enable you to define, provision, and configure Azure resources in a repeatable and predictable manner. 2 Deploy infrastructure to multiple clouds. Terraform is adept at deploying an infrastructure across multiple cloud providers. 3 Next steps To achieve this we used Terraform, Chef, PowerShell scripts and ARM templates to build Azure Monitor to fit our requirements. Build Infrastructure on Azure with Terraform: An Example No worries - Terraform also has an Azure DevOps Provider To work with Terraform (TF), it is best-practice to store the Terraform state not on you workstation as other team members also need the state-information to be able to work on the same environment terraform directory that contains the provider plugins, backend, Microsoft Azure Sentinel is a cloud-native SIEM that provides intelligent security analytics for

macOS Binary Download. You can follow the links below to learn more about the products, and their availability and support in Azure: OSS Terraform in Azure Document Hub.

Building your Sentinel as Code in Azure DevOps; We recommend you go one by one in order to fully understand how it works. Terraform Azure Static Website. Search: Terraform Azure. In Azure, for example, the main example here is a subnet. az login. Infrastructure as Code. The example policy enforces EC2 instance type and tag restrictions. custom_details - (Optional) A map of string key-value pairs of columns to be attached to this Sentinel Scheduled Alert Rule. Search: Terraform Azure. Search: Terraform Azure. Search: Terraform Azure. 1GB/day usually does the job pretty well. Configuration is applied to a test environment. No account? This is a one day workshop that introduces free and paid features of Terraform Cloud (also Enterprise) using an Azure-based application for the tech labs. Example Third Generation Sentinel Policies for Terraform. Search: Terraform Security Group Rule. Concluding Thoughts. Search: Terraform Azure. Custom workspace permissions. Change Remote backend details in terraform{} block in main Azure Devops Terraform Task 1) Azure Devops Terraform Task - Willingness to discuss a smaller groups unless the easier to mount somewhere out BC355N Uniden Bearcat terraform/terraform Documentation regarding the Data Sources and Resources supported by the Azure Active Directory Provider can be found in In this article, I will share with you some Azure Active Directory Use Cases created by Microsoft. Managing policies for organizations - Users with permission to manage policies can add policies to their organization by configuring VCS integration or uploading policy sets through the API. Bicep is a Domain Specific Language (DSL) for deploying Azure resources declaratively. com), used to obtain the Cloud Environment when using a Custom Azure Users can then view a summary of the changes Terraform will make before committing, by calling terraform plan Terraform allows you to write your cloud setup in code Hint: look at the terraform plan output to see When you want to remove the complete Azure VM Cluster with 1. az login. ago. Easily onboard and decommission new users with SSO. Create a resource group using HCL. Upon evaluation, policies will adhere to a predefined enforcement level.. Policies are managed as parts of versioned policy sets, which allow individual policy files to be stored in a supported VCS Search: Terraform Azure. Policies and Policy Sets. Description. Sentinel is available with Terraform Enterprise running on Azure. Jump To: [02:56] Demo: The basic structure for Azure Monitor in this scenario is as follows: Create Azure storage account for monitoring, Azure Application Insights, Log Analytics Workspace and monitor action group. 3 min.

HCL 6 9. terraform-azurerm-storage-account Public. chris@Azure:~$ terraform Usage: terraform [-version] [-help] [args] The available commands for execution are listed below. This is documented already by Microsoft here, I recommend this guide to show you how to setup a DevOps Project similar to mine below .

HANDS-ON LAB: Sending and Receiving Messages to an Azure Service Bus Topic I suceeded in installing Dynatrace OneAgent to monitor a Kubernetes cluster deployed in Azure Container Service and I would like to do the same on Azure Compute VMs This command downloads the Azure modules required to create the Azure resources in the In this step, you will use HashiCorp Configuration Language (HCL) to define a resource group and then use Terraform to deploy the resource group to Azure. It also uses the Log Analytics agent to provide security for your cloud and on-prem based VMs. Only provision staging resources in us-west and production resources in us-east. The Azure Terraform Visual Studio Code extension enables you to work with Terraform from the editor azurerm_sentinel_alert_rule_scheduled azurerm_sentinel_alert_rule_ms_security_incident to be granular on what teams can deploy Most of this is in the HashiCorp documentation, but it isnt always obvious . The demonstration uses a licensed version of Terraform Cloud in order to demonstrate the capabilities of HashiCorp Sentinel. Im excited about the improvements were making for Terraform users on Azure. And if you Google terratest vs inspec youll see some of the arguments. Policies are written using the Sentinel language.Policies are the guardrails that prevent Terraform runs from performing dangerous actions. It also contains some some common, re-usable functions. The CLI is packaged as a zip archive. For this tutorial, you will need: The syntax of HCL is similar to JSON, but adds the idea of providing names to the object. An example could not be found in GitHub. Policy as Code. Intro; Docs; Download. v5.10.0 published on Friday, Jun 10, 2022 by Pulumi. 58. Download/Install Terraform and VSCode. Terraform Cloud - Share modules in private module registry. Welcome to the Terraform Cloud on Azure workshop.

Go ahead and try the new Terraform Solution in the Azure Marketplace or learn more in the Terraform documentation hub. me/p9dPFu-bS Thanks, Sheikvara +91-9840688822, +91-9003270444 ARM Template file The Pulumi Azure provider packages and CLI help you accomplish all these within minutes With this solution, the NOTE: Im working on publishing a Terraform module for Azure Sentinel which can be used to automate Sentinel with the required configuration NOTE: Im Next I will select the Repo: Then I will select Existing Azure Pipelines YAML file: Finally I will select the buildpipeline.yaml file that we have just created: Today, were announcing the Microsoft Sentinel: NIST SP 800-53 Solution which enables compliance teams, architects, SecOps analysts, and consultants to understand their cloud security posture related to Special Publication (SP) 800-53 guidance issued by the National Institute of Standards and Technology (NIST). az account set --subscription="XXXXXX-XXXX ago. az account set --subscription="XXXXXX-XXXX Configure the Terraform state backend Google Cloud provides a set of command-line tools and PowerShell cmdlets through the Cloud SDK , a cross-platform toolkit $ terraform version Terraform v0 HANDS-ON LAB: Sending and Receiving Messages to an Azure Service Bus Topic tf declares the appID and password so Terraform can use reference its configuration tf declares Article tested with the following Terraform and Terraform provider versions: Terraform v1.1.7; AzureRM Provider v.2.99.0; Terraform enables the definition, preview, and deployment of cloud infrastructure. An example could not be found in Search: Terraform Azure. Step-by-step, command-line tutorials will walk you through the Terraform basics for the first time. Create Sentinel files within your version control system. In this slide, we have 3 teams that care about subnet resources. 1) Azure Sentinel + Security Events Data Connector . We need to create a project in Azure DevOps. Source code. Search: Terraform Azure. Azure DevOps Project. Create one! Search: Terraform Azure. HCL 24 21. terraform-azurerm-kubernetes Public. In this article. com), used to obtain the Cloud Environment when using a Custom Azure Now we can check what our script will build in Azure with terraform plan command Browse other questions tagged azure terraform or ask your own question I wondered if there was a smart way to deploy things directly from azure marketplace using a terraform vm_module_registry_example.tf # Create an Azure VM cluster with Terraform using the Module Registry. 1GB/day usually does the job pretty well. Some of Azure Sentinels popular third-party integrations include: Palo Alto: Azure Sentinel integration with Palo Alto Networks via the in-built data connector lets businesses easily connect Palo Alto Networks logs into one place for better visibility. This is called the Microsoft Cloud Adoption Framework for Azure (CAF). The Azure Terraform Visual Studio Code extension enables you to work with Terraform from the editor azurerm_sentinel_alert_rule_scheduled azurerm_sentinel_alert_rule_ms_security_incident to be granular on what teams can deploy Most of this is in the HashiCorp documentation, but it isnt always obvious . Any other files in the package can be safely removed and Sentinel will still function. Azure Sentinel Alert Rule Scheduled is a resource for Sentinel of Microsoft Azure. For Terraform, the AnikG-Org/devops-practice source code example is useful. Sign in. Terraform Cloud uses Sentinel as part of Teams & Governance to enable granular policy control for your infrastructure. Source code. Sentinel. Authenticate to Azure and run Terraform cmdlets. When deploying Terraform there is a requirement that it must store a state file; this file is used by Terraform to map Azure Resources to your configuration that you want to deploy, keeps track of meta data and can also assist with improving performance for larger Azure Resource deployments TERRAFORM App Developer Sentinel also provides a local CLI for developing and testing Sentinel policies. Well, we could use Sentinel to whitelist Terraform modules, for example, that have very specific instructions on how we want to deploy those. Within our Azure DevOps project we can now create a new pipeline: I will select GitHub as the location for my source code (terraform main.tf and yaml pipeline code). Learn vocabulary, terms and more with flashcards, games and other study tools Penetration Testing The firewalls are not managed, you'll need to implement your own rules the way you used to rules - Security Group rules dest_group_id - SecurityGroup rule's destination group id dest_ip - SecurityGroup rule's destination ip direction - Upon evaluation, policies will adhere to a predefined enforcement level.. Policies are managed as parts of versioned policy sets, which allow individual policy files to be stored in a supported VCS. Sentinel is a language and framework for policy built to be embedded in existing software to enable fine-grained, logic-based policy decisions. There are essentially three types of Sentinel policies for Terraform which correspond to these three Sentinel imports: tfplan, tfconfig, and tfstate.

In this episode of the Azure Government video series, Steve Michelotti, Principal Program Manager talks with Kevin Mack, Cloud Solution Architect, supporting State and Local Government at Microsoft, about Terraform on Azure Government.Kevin begins by describing what Terraform is, as well as explaining advantages of using Terraform over Azure Resource Search: Terraform Security Group Rule. Again find the and paste in the Gallery Template JSON, and select Apply and save. Example Usage from GitHub. 54. Verification Checklist. In the case of Terraform, using Sentinel means feeling certain that infrastructure deployments conform to enterprise governance policies. In the simplest example below, Sentinel policy, defined using its own Sentinel language, ensures that all VMs deployed to Azure contain tags.

Configure the Terraform state backend Google Cloud provides a set of command-line tools and PowerShell cmdlets through the Cloud SDK , a cross-platform toolkit $ terraform version Terraform v0 HANDS-ON LAB: Sending and Receiving Messages to an Azure Service Bus Topic tf declares the appID and password so Terraform can use reference its configuration tf declares May 17th, 2022 1. Calculate costs before applying infrastructure changes, and control them using policy as code. In fact, Azure customers across a wide range of industries are leveraging Terraform for similar benefits. 2. Upon evaluation, policies will adhere to a predefined enforcement level.. Policies are managed as parts of versioned policy sets, which allow individual policy files to be stored in a supported VCS. 1.

Hi! For this tutorial, there are several ways for Terraform to authenticate to Azure, Ill be using the Azure CLI authentication method as detailed in this tutorial from Hashicorp. Setting up your demonstration automation host Terraform will have to authenticate to ARM using Azure CLI first, which will establish identity. HCL 20 36. terraform-azurerm-dns-zone Public. Azure Monitor Dashboard. Sentinel, which is HashiCorps Policy as Code framework, can easily configure guardrails that are enforced within the provisioning workflow to protect against changes that dont follow security, regulatory compliance, or internal business policies. Search: Terraform Security Group Rule. Change Remote backend details in terraform{} block in main Azure Devops Terraform Task 1) Azure Devops Terraform Task - Willingness to discuss a smaller groups unless the easier to mount somewhere out BC355N Uniden Bearcat terraform/terraform Documentation regarding the Data Sources and Resources supported by the Azure Active Directory Provider can be found in Microsoft Cloud Adoption Framework for Azure Terraform edition, helps you deploy resources on Azure in a structured way, it come with various components that you can leverage together or you can pick based on where you are on the cloud journey and based on your needs. Terraform, when deploying to Azure will use ARM under the hood and, therefore, will benefit from the same two capabilities. Where can I find the example code for the Azure Sentinel Alert Rule Scheduled? Policies are written using the Sentinel language.Policies are the guardrails that prevent Terraform runs from performing dangerous actions. We are looking forward to learning about how you use Terraform and Private Terraform Enterprise in Azure. A kickstart to the development of Terraform based Landing Zones following Azures Cloud Adoption Framework.

Build and test modules in Azure with the Azure Terraform extension for Visual Studio Code, providing Terraform command support, resource graph visualization, and Azure Cloud Shell integration directly within Visual Studio Code. With Terraform on Azure, provisioning and security can be automated based on infrastructure and policy as code. Create security and compliance guardrails for any Terraform run with Sentinel or third-party tools. azurerm version and other. mock-tfconfig-v2.sentinel = Terraform Config at the time of the Terraform Plan; mock-tfrun.sentinel = Terraform Run document; During If you are using the free version of Terraform Cloud you won't be able to try the policy compliance use-cases, and the rest of the demonstration code should work as expected.

The following sections describe how to use the resource and its parameters. This includes faster innovation and deployment, as well as lower costs to your organization NOTE: Im working on publishing a Terraform module for Azure Sentinel which can be used to automate Sentinel with the required configuration Select Repos and click create a folder and upload the terraform file for deploying resources No worries - Terraform